If you want to play PS1 games on a TV, get a PC with an emulator. It will always look much, much better than any of the 'native' solutions, period.
They asked what is the best PSP to play PSX games, and that is the Go, as it's the only one you can pair with a Dualshock. Not because you'd need to "get a dock and play on a TV" (and even if you did, the cable costs $20 on amazon.), but because the Dualshock 'phone' mount exists and it's fucking awesome. They also cost around $10.
But, like I said, if you aren't going to do that, then they are all pretty equal.
